Key concepts and overview

Casino licenses serve as a legal endorsement for gambling operators, allowing them to offer their services within a specific jurisdiction. In Australia, these licenses are issued by various state and territory governments, each with its own set of regulations. The primary purpose of these licenses is to ensure that operators adhere to strict standards of fairness, security, and responsible gambling practices. This regulatory oversight is essential for maintaining consumer trust and safeguarding the integrity of the gambling industry.

Moreover, the licensing process typically involves thorough background checks, financial assessments, and compliance with anti-money laundering laws. This ensures that only reputable operators can enter the market, thereby reducing the risk of fraud and exploitation of players.
